There's no point to read text in color
_if_ you are a person with normal vision, yes but for those with poor vision, changing the color of the text and background can be even more benefial than just increasing the text size on my jbl I have to use the second highest font settings 32? (been a long time) while on a tablet i can use a 24 sized font with gold font on a black background, the higher contrast really helps and having night reading is a nice option for those sharing sleeping spaces |
